Stresses in excess of the absolute ratings may cause permanent damage. Functional
operation is not implied under these conditions. Exposure to absolute ratings for
extended periods of time may adversely affect reliability.
Notes:
1. Pins 3 and 26 should be AC-coupled. No external DC bias should be applied.
2. Pins 10, 11, 24 and 25 should be grounded or pulled to ground through a resistor. No
external DC bias should be applied.
3. Pins 6, 7, 8, 9, 20, 21, 22 and 23 should be AC-grounded. No external DC bias should
be applied.
